Key Features of Cat5e S/FTP Shielded Network Cable

Choosing a network line that suits enterprise environments requires understanding its internal construction and shielding properties. The cat5e SFTP shielded cable incorporates foil shielding for each twisted pair along with an overall braided screen, achieving strong isolation from electronic noise sources. This structure significantly enhances transmission stability in areas where multiple devices, power lines, or industrial equipment may cause disruptions.

Beyond shielding, the cable’s conductor diameter—0.475 mm to 0.53 mm—supports optimized signal integrity, allowing data to travel with reduced attenuation. Meanwhile, the insulation and jacket materials offer variations suited for different installation needs, from general indoor wiring to environments requiring flame-retardant or halogen-free properties.

Cat5e S/FTP Structured Cabling and Material Standards

Enterprises selecting cat5e SFTP structured cabling benefit from a design optimized for long-distance and stable communication. Oxygen-free copper is used as the conductor material due to its excellent conductivity and reduced oxidation risk, prolonging lifespan while supporting uninterrupted data flow.

Sheathing materials such as PVC, LSZH, and PE accommodate varied building safety requirements. PVC works well in traditional indoor settings, LSZH is preferred in enclosed spaces where low-smoke emissions are critical, and PE offers outdoor durability due to its resistance to moisture and physical impact.

This adaptability makes the cable suitable for mixed-use environments where workspaces and equipment rooms operate under different safety or environmental conditions.

Material Engineering Behind Cat5e S/FTP Ethernet Cable

The cat5e SFTP ethernet cable is engineered to balance electrical efficiency and structural durability. Oxygen-free copper reduces impedance while raising conductivity. Paired with stable insulation and shielding materials, it ensures effective separation between twisted pairs, maintaining consistent impedance and reducing near-end crosstalk (NEXT).

The available jacket materials contribute to flexibility during installation while protecting internal elements from abrasion, bending stress, or environmental exposure. This robust construction enhances overall lifespan, reducing the need for frequent replacements or maintenance tasks.

Installation Considerations for Cat5e S/FTP Office Cabling

Proper installation of cat5e SFTP office cabling ensures optimal system performance. Installers must follow bend-radius guidelines, maintain appropriate separation from power lines, and verify grounding where required. These handling practices prevent distortion of twisted pairs and preserve shielding effectiveness.

Furthermore, labeling and rack organization simplify future maintenance. As offices expand or reorganize, well-installed structured cabling supports quick device relocation and efficient troubleshooting, reducing downtime and improving IT management efficiency.
